Output 76c8a1f53cdc8ad1b69a27586a0445bc54d4a763544e5ffe4d1fddfa6c441d70:4

value
1000605
script pubkey
OP_0 OP_PUSHBYTES_20 b8dcff4235283c6c4052322581d804adcf90337d
address
bc1qhrw07s349q7xcszjxgjcrkqy4h8eqvmapqgmlh
transaction
76c8a1f53cdc8ad1b69a27586a0445bc54d4a763544e5ffe4d1fddfa6c441d70
confirmations
335848
spent
true